Output 385138f2b72f424e917d0a016a68188e333f23448339df9bf65207eaf663dba4:3

value
34225863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ee1bee1d4f3ee8abef3df7c78309fadc5d2119e2 OP_EQUAL
address
MVcAWhsvfdRVTLXGujC4UNh98CHjGXoc2H
transaction
385138f2b72f424e917d0a016a68188e333f23448339df9bf65207eaf663dba4
spent
true